Global Infrared Spectroscopy Devices Market – Overview
Infrared Spectroscopy Devices ensure interaction between infrared spectroscopy and matter. Mostly based on the absorption technology, the method can be used to study properties of chemicals, be it solid, liquid, or gaseous. The spectroscopy creates a spectrum which can be read through a light absorbance graph. By matching the resonant frequency of the spectroscopy with the vibrational frequency of molecules, the method helps in identifying the nature of the molecule. The technology is quite popular in both organic and inorganic chemistry. A team of researchers at the Imperial College London published their study of a wireless device that they have developed. The device can detect early problems after a patient undergoes breast reconstruction surgery. The device uses a non-invasive imaging technique called near-infrared spectroscopy (NIRS) to measure the oxygen saturation levels and captures and transmits encrypted data to maintain security and privacy.

Global Infrared Spectroscopy Devices Market – Segments
MRFR segments the Global Infrared Spectroscopy Devices Market by spectrum sensitivity, technology, product, and end-users.
Based on the spectrum sensitivity, the infrared spectroscopy devices market can be segmented into comprises near-infrared (NIR), mid-infrared (Mid IR), and far-infrared (Far IR). Mid IR can play a pivotal role in taking the market forward.
Technology-wise, the infrared spectroscopy devices market includes dispersive infrared spectroscopy and Fourier transform infrared (FTIR) spectroscopy.
Product-based segmentation of the infrared spectroscopy devices market can be segmented into bench top, portable, and hyphenated. Portable devices are getting significant market traction.
Based on the end-user, the infrared spectroscopy devices market comprises hospitals and clinics, pharmaceutical industry, and research laboratories. Pharmaceutical industry segment can register significant market growth during the forecast period.
